Abstract

The utility model relates to the technical field of cake processing, and discloses a core injection machine for cake production, which comprises a main body mechanism and a core injection mechanism, wherein the core injection mechanism is positioned at the right end of the main body mechanism, the main body mechanism comprises a core injection machine body and a conveyor belt, the conveyor belt is movably arranged at the inner end of the core injection machine body, the main body mechanism further comprises a placing plate, a fixing groove, a limiting assembly and a core injection pipe, the placing plate is fixedly arranged at the upper end of the conveyor belt, and the placing plate is uniformly distributed at the upper end of the conveyor belt. Description

Core filling machine for cake production
Technical Field
The utility model relates to the technical field of cake processing, in particular to a core filling machine for cake production.
Background
The cake is a food prepared by taking one or more of grains, beans, eggs and other food materials as main raw materials, adding or not adding other raw materials, and carrying out the procedures of modulating, forming, cooking and the like.
The prior art publication No. CN214071464U provides a core injection device which can automatically inject the biscuits into the cores and has high automation degree.
But current annotate heart machine is in annotating heart in-process, is inconvenient for playing good spacing effect to processed food, is inconvenient for guaranteeing the stability of processed food notes heart in-process, and sauce material injection position's accuracy and stability directly influence the production quality and the efficiency of food, are inconvenient for satisfying the processing demand of food.

Detailed Description
The following description of the embodiments of the present utility model will be made clearly and completely with reference to the accompanying drawings, in which it is apparent that the embodiments described are only some embodiments of the present utility model, but not all embodiments. All other embodiments, which can be made by those skilled in the art based on the embodiments of the utility model without making any inventive effort, are intended to be within the scope of the utility model.
Referring to fig. 1-6, the present utility model provides a technical solution: the utility model provides a cake production is with annotating heart machine, includes main part mechanism 1 and annotates heart mechanism 2, annotates heart mechanism 2 and is located the right-hand member of main part mechanism 1, and main part mechanism 1 includes annotates heart machine body 101 and conveyer belt 102, and conveyer belt 102 movable mounting is at the inner of annotating heart machine body 101;
the main body mechanism 1 further comprises a placing plate 103, a fixing groove 104, a limiting assembly 105 and a core injection tube 106, wherein the placing plate 103 is fixedly arranged at the upper end of the conveying belt 102, the placing plate 103 is uniformly distributed at the upper end of the conveying belt 102, the fixing groove 104 is fixedly arranged at the rear end of the upper end of the placing plate 103, the limiting assembly 105 is positioned at the upper end of the placing plate 103, and the core injection tube 106 is movably arranged above the conveying belt 102.
The limiting assembly 105 comprises a transmission motor 1051 and a double-sided threaded rod 1052, the transmission motor 1051 is fixedly arranged at the right end of the fixed groove 104, the double-sided threaded rod 1052 is fixedly arranged at the transmission end of the left end of the transmission motor 1051, the limiting assembly 105 further comprises a movable disc 1053 and a positioning nut 1054, the movable disc 1053 is fixedly arranged at the left end of the fixed groove 104, the left end of the double-sided threaded rod 1052 is rotationally connected with the movable disc 1053, the positioning nut 1054 is movably arranged at the left end and the right end of the outer end of the double-sided threaded rod 1052, the positioning nut 1054 is in threaded connection with the double-sided threaded rod 1052, the limiting assembly 105 further comprises a rubber limiting plate 1055, the rubber limiting plate 1055 is fixedly arranged at the front end of the positioning nut 1054, the rubber limiting plate 1055 is movably connected with the placing plate 103, when the heart filling machine body 101 is used for filling cakes, workers place cakes on the placing plate 103 above the transmission belt 102, the transmission motor 1051 works to drive the positioning cakes 1054 to move on the double-sided threaded rod 1052 in the opposite directions, the positioning nut 1054 drives the rubber limiting plate 1055 to move towards the middle, and the middle of the placing plate 103 is located at the upper end of the middle of the placing plate.
